Overview
- United Airlines Flight 1544, en route from Newark to Las Vegas, made an emergency landing shortly after takeoff due to a potential mechanical issue.
- The Boeing 757-200 returned to Newark Liberty International Airport approximately one hour into the flight and landed without incident.
- All 176 passengers and six crew members deplaned safely at the gate, and no injuries were reported.
- A replacement aircraft was arranged to continue transporting passengers to Las Vegas, with a scheduled departure later that morning.
